Prep and Cook Time

Planning time: 10 minutes
Cooking time: 15 minutes
Total time: 25 minutes

Yield

Makes 4 large waffles (serves 4)

Difficulty Level

Easy – ideal for cooks of all skill levels eager to boost protein intake without sacrificing taste or texture.

Ingredients

  • 1 cup cottage cheese (full-fat for creaminess)
  • 2 large eggs (room temperature)
  • 1 cup all-purpose flour,sifted
  • 1/2 cup rolled oats,finely ground
  • 1 tsp baking powder
  • 1/4 tsp salt
  • 1/4 cup milk (dairy or plant-based)
  • 2 tbsp olive oil or melted coconut oil
  • 1 tsp garlic powder (optional,for a savory edge)
  • 1/4 cup shredded sharp cheddar cheese (optional,for depth of flavor)
  • Freshly cracked black pepper,to taste

Power-Packed Cottage Cheese Waffles A High-Protein Twist

Instructions

  1. preheat your waffle iron according to the manufacturer’s instructions and lightly grease it to prevent sticking.
  2. In a large mixing bowl, gently whisk the eggs until slightly frothy, then fold in the cottage cheese, ensuring there are still small curds visible for texture.
  3. Combine the sifted flour, finely ground oats, baking powder, salt, and garlic powder in a separate bowl.
  4. Gradually fold the dry ingredients into the wet mixture, followed by the milk and olive oil. Stir just until combined – overmixing will toughen the batter.
  5. Fold in the shredded cheddar cheese and a few twists of black pepper for a savory pop.
  6. Portion approximately 1/2 cup of batter per waffle into the preheated waffle iron. Close and cook until golden brown and crisp, usually around 4-5 minutes.
  7. Carefully remove the waffles and keep warm on a baking rack or in a low oven while you cook the remaining batter.

Tips for Success

  • Texture balance: Cottage cheese adds moisture and protein but can make batter watery – finely grind oats to absorb extra moisture and preserve waffle crispness.
  • Make ahead: Prepare batter the night before, keeping it covered in the fridge for even better flavor absorption.
  • Substitutions: For a gluten-free version, swap all-purpose flour for almond flour or a 1:1 gluten-free blend.
  • Waffle crispness: Avoid stacking waffles while warm to prevent sogginess; use a cooling rack to maintain that coveted crisp exterior.

Serving Suggestions and Meal Pairings

These savory cottage cheese waffles deserve vibrant toppings and complementary sides that boost flavor and nutrition. consider adorning waffles with a dollop of Greek yogurt, a sprinkle of fresh chopped chives, or a spoonful of your favorite avocado salsa for creaminess and zing. For a heartier meal, pair with sautéed spinach, grilled mushrooms, or a colorful tomato and cucumber salad tossed in lemon vinaigrette. A side of mixed berries adds natural sweetness and antioxidants, balancing the savory notes perfectly.

For an indulgent brunch, serve with a drizzle of honey or a smear of nut butter alongside crisp turkey bacon or smoked salmon (omit if avoiding meat). This pairing elevates the dish to a well-rounded high-protein meal that satisfies energy needs and cravings.

Nutrient Per Waffle
Calories 210 kcal
Protein 15 g
Carbohydrates 18 g
Fat 9 g

Q&A: Power-Packed Cottage Cheese Waffles – A High-Protein Twist

Q1: What makes cottage cheese waffles a power-packed, high-protein option?
A1: Cottage cheese shines in these waffles as it’s naturally rich in casein protein-a slow-digesting protein that fuels your muscles and keeps you fuller for longer. When blended into waffle batter, it adds creaminess and a subtle tang while significantly boosting the protein content compared to traditional waffles.

Q2: how does the texture of cottage cheese affect the waffle?
A2: Cottage cheese lends a wonderfully moist and fluffy texture to waffles. The curds break down when mixed with the batter, creating tiny pockets of creaminess. When cooked, the waffles develop a delightfully crisp exterior with a tender, rich inside that’s anything but ordinary.

Q3: Can these waffles be customized for sweet and savory preferences?
A3: Absolutely! The mild tang of cottage cheese pairs beautifully with both sweet and savory flavors. For sweet waffles, try adding cinnamon, vanilla extract, and fresh berries or a drizzle of honey.For savory twists,incorporate herbs like chives or dill,sautéed mushrooms,or a sprinkle of your favorite cheese for a hearty,protein-boosted morning treat.

Q4: Are these waffles suitable for people following a high-protein diet?
A4: yes, cottage cheese waffles are ideal for anyone aiming to increase their protein intake with balanced nutrition. Each serving offers more protein than classic waffle recipes, helping to support muscle repair, satiety, and healthy metabolism-perfect for active lifestyles and mindful eaters alike.

Q5: How do you make sure the waffles hold together if using cottage cheese, which has a wet consistency?
A5: To keep the batter from becoming too loose, it helps to use low-fat or well-drained cottage cheese and combine it with eggs and a bit of flour or oat flour. Adding a pinch of baking powder ensures the waffles rise nicely. Whisking the batter until smooth but not overmixed also prevents sogginess.

Q6: Can these waffles be made gluten-free?
A6: Certainly! substitute regular flour with almond flour, oat flour, or a gluten-free flour blend. These alternatives maintain the light texture while keeping the recipe accessible to those with gluten sensitivities or celiac disease, without compromising on protein or flavor.

Q7: What are some creative toppings or sides to complement power-packed cottage cheese waffles?
A7: For a nutrient-rich boost, top waffles with fresh fruit, nut butter, Greek yogurt, or seeds like chia and flax. Savory versions come alive with sliced avocado,poached eggs,roasted vegetables,or a side salad tossed with lemon vinaigrette-elevating your meal with vibrant colors and balanced nutrients.

Q8: How long do these waffles last if made in advance?
A8: Cottage cheese waffles can be stored in an airtight container in the fridge for up to 3 days or frozen for 1 month. Simply reheat them in a toaster or oven to restore their crispy charm, making them a convenient power breakfast or snack ready whenever you need a protein-packed pick-me-up.
